What this page shows

Everything below is an owner-reported complaint submitted to NHTSA about the 1992 Dodge Colt Vista, grouped by the component NHTSA recorded on the report. These are not confirmed defects, and they are not recalls. NHTSA does not verify most reports before publishing them, and a category with more reports in it is not evidence that a part is defective.

Brakes

Reports naming service brakes, the antilock braking system, brake hoses, master cylinders or the parking brake.

2
reports

From owner reports, verbatim

WHEN DRIVING ON ANY TYPE OF PAVEMENT UPON DEPRESSNG THE BRAKE PEDAL THE VEHICLE WILL JUMP FORWARD. CONSUMER HAS CONTACTED THE DEALER. *AK

NHTSA ID 816219 · filed Sep 10, 1997

BRAKE PADS AND ROTORS CRACKED/DAMAGED.

NHTSA ID 514760 · filed Feb 12, 1997
